The giant ads are part of an advertising campaign designed to grab the attention of NFL fans ahead of the code's showcase event on Monday, February 4 (AEDT).
Roosters skipper Boyd Cordner, full-back James Tedesco and centre Latrell Mitchell are the players featured on the giant ads appearing in three different locations in Atlanta.
The NRL has hired three billboards featuring the images of Roosters stars and the slogan - Sydney Roosters World Champions of Football - in Atlanta ahead of Super Bowl 53.
Perennial champions the New England Patriots and the Los Angeles Rams will do battle in America's biggest annual sporting event next month.
